Abstract:
P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a flat-plate emitter having such a shape that can be easily incorporated in an electron source for an X-ray tube or other application with good positional accuracy, and that is difficult to deform an electron beam emitting surface.SOLUTION: A flat-plate emitter comprises four leg parts 2-5 for electrical heating. Two whole electrical-heating leg parts 2, 3 are formed straight, and two half electrical-heating leg parts 4, 5 are formed so as to meander twice, so that a distance between a whole electrical-heating leg part and a half electrical-heating leg part that are adjacent each other is wider at the ends of the leg parts than at the bases thereof. Since the distance at the ends of the leg parts is wider, a distance between electrode bars for fixing the leg parts increases, and the electrode bars can be easily insulated from each other. Since the whole electrical-heating leg parts 2, 3 are formed straight, the emitter can be easily balanced. Consequently, the emitter can be easily incorporated into an electron source for an X-ray tube or other application with good positional accuracy, and an electron beam emitting surface thereof is difficult to deform.
